Abstract
As ENVISAT ASAR WS mode imagery is suitable for ship monitoring, a new ship detection model is presented in this paper. In the model, a new grid method and an improved CFAR algorithm were introduced. The grid method divides the SAR image into regular frames and chooses the highest average intensity as the stand average value in the round frames. Then we build the model using the deviation of the center frame. In order to examine the performance of the model, some ENVISAT ASAR WS images were used and the result shows that the performance is excellent in despite of the simple model.
